Cement walkway installation involves creating durable, level pathways that connect different areas of a property, such as the front yard, driveway, patio, or backyard. This service typically includes preparing the ground, pouring and leveling the cement, and finishing the surface to ensure a smooth and attractive appearance. Homeowners often choose cement walkways to improve the functionality and curb appeal of their property, providing a safe and stable surface for foot traffic and outdoor activities.
One common reason for installing a cement walkway is to address uneven or damaged surfaces that can pose tripping hazards or make outdoor navigation difficult. Over time, concrete paths may crack, settle, or become stained, especially in regions with harsh weather conditions. Service providers can replace or repair existing walkways, or construct new ones to replace dirt paths or worn-out surfaces. This not only enhances safety but also helps prevent further deterioration that could lead to more costly repairs down the line.

The overview below groups typical Cement Walkway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Norwalk, CT.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or cement walkway repairs in Norwalk often range from $250-$600. Many routine patching or crack repairs fall within this middle band, depending on the extent of the damage.
Standard Installation - Installing a new cement walkway can generally cost between $1,200-$3,500 for most residential projects. Larger, more detailed designs or longer paths may push costs higher but remain within this range.
Full Replacement - Replacing an existing walkway entirely usually falls between $3,500-$7,000, depending on size, finishing, and site conditions. Many projects in Norwalk land in the middle of this range, while more complex jobs can reach higher costs.
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Larger or custom-designed cement walkways, especially those involving intricate patterns or extensive areas, can exceed $7,000 and may reach $10,000+ in some cases. These projects are less common but handled by local contractors for specialized need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of installing a cement walkway? A cement walkway can enhance curb appeal, provide a durable surface for foot traffic, and require minimal maintenance over time.
Can local contractors customize cement walkway designs? Yes, many service providers offer customization options to match the style and layout preferences of property owners in Norwalk and nearby areas.
What factors influence the durability of a cement walkway? The quality of materials, proper installation techniques, and regular maintenance can all impact how long a cement walkway lasts.
Are there different finishes available for cement walkways? Yes, options such as stamped, brushed, or textured finishes are available to achieve various aesthetic effects.
How do local service providers prepare the area for cement walkway installation? They typically clear the site, ensure proper grading, and set a stable base to support the cement and prevent future issues.
